Legislative budget committee
The collection contains typewritten budget committee reports and newspaper clippings between 1943-1946. These items include records of staff meetings, 1944-1945; the proposed program 1945-1947; the Utah Engineers' Association; engineering positons and salaries; and recommendations affecting budget of the Tax Commission, 1945-1946.

Philip T. Van Zile letters received
Handwritten and signed letters, dated 28 Dec. 1880 and 11 March 1882, sent by W. E. Curtis and Eli H. Murray respectively. Curtis asks Van Zile to send him news reports. Murray, governor of Utah Territory, asks Van Zile for advice concerning the Utah legislative session, 1881-1882.

Joseph Robinson Walker papers
Account books, correspondence, newspaper clippings, a reminiscence of Walker's participation in the Walker War against the Ute Indians in 1853, certificates, legislative acts passed by the Utah Legislature, and minutes of meetings. The materials deal largely with the Walker banking, mining, and business interests in Utah. The correspondence are to and from family members and deal largely with family and business matters.
